Validating ACES and PIES Fitment Data Compliance
Checking ACES and PIES fitment data stops dealers from ordering incompatible parts that alter fulfillment workflows. The process cross-references vehicle attributes against manufacturer catalogs before inventory becomes visible on the portal. Connected platforms replace isolated sales silos with enforced standards that prevent incorrect shipments.
| Validation Layer | Data Standard | Outcome |
|---|---|---|
| Fitment Check | ACES | Blocks incorrect Year/Make/Model |
| Product Info | PIES | Ensures accurate descriptions |
| Stock Sync | ERP | Prevents overselling units |
Maintaining compliance requires operators to follow a strict execution sequence:
- Map internal SKUs to standard ACES vehicle configuration codes.
- Enrich product records with PIES attributes for digital display.
- Ensure order transactions include valid fitment pointers.
Legacy ERPs frequently store fitment data in unstructured text fields instead of normalized tables, creating a significant structural deficit. This limitation forces middleware to execute complex parsing logic that introduces measurable latency into the system. Dealers may experience brief delays when querying high-volume parts catalogs during peak traffic windows as a result. Balancing strict data hygiene with the instant access dealers expect creates operational tension. Incorrect shipments increase return rates and erode trust in the digital channel without rigorous validation mechanisms in place.
